Output 156dabff8893d131eef17a2becb96e204b4c53ac42031c0248879f98518f77c8:1

value
56797
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 893d2f1d108175c3dc765a28abc200ac525df267 OP_EQUALVERIFY OP_CHECKSIG
address
1DWesRVHkDGbB6PHScmoj53RztYwy2iEtE
transaction
156dabff8893d131eef17a2becb96e204b4c53ac42031c0248879f98518f77c8
spent
true